Location and Accessibility
Taman Tugu Hike Trails boasts an exceptionally convenient and central location, making it highly accessible for residents across Wilayah Persekutuan Kuala Lumpur. Situated at 94-1, Pesiaran Sultan Salahuddin, Kuala Lumpur, 50480 Kuala Lumpur, Wilayah Persekutuan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, the park is nestled right in the heart of the city, adjacent to some of Kuala Lumpur's most iconic landmarks and government offices. This prime position ensures that a refreshing nature escape is never too far away for city dwellers.
Accessibility to Taman Tugu is a significant advantage for locals. For those driving, the park offers "free parking conveniently close to the trailhead," which is a major convenience, especially for families or individuals planning spontaneous outings. This eliminates the usual urban challenge of finding and paying for parking, allowing visitors to seamlessly transition from car to trail. However, it's crucial to note the operating hours for parking: "make sure to leave before 6:30 PM to avoid a fine," aligning with the park's closing time.

May 22, 2025 · Fadia FauziThe Taman Tugu hiking trail is situated close to the Perdana Botanical Garden, making it easily accessible from the city center. The trail is lush and richly vegetated, featuring a diverse range of native tropical trees that create the atmosphere of an authentic rainforest. The terrain offers a variety of profiles, including both flat stretches and hilly sections. Immersive Natural ExperienceSpanning 66 acres, Taman Tugu is a rehabilitated secondary forest that immerses visitors in lush greenery and diverse plant life. The trails are enveloped by towering trees and vibrant vegetation, creating a genuine jungle ambiance. Birdsong and the occasional sighting of butterflies enhance the sensory experience, offering a peaceful respite from the city's hustle and bustle. The park's commitment to conservation is evident in its efforts to preserve indigenous species and maintain the natural ecosystem.2. Accessible and Well-Marked TrailsTaman Tugu features a network of trails suitable for all fitness levels. The main routes, such as the Green and Yellow trails, are clearly marked with checkpoints, ensuring visitors can navigate with ease. These trails offer a mix of flat paths and gentle inclines, making them ideal for families, beginners, and seasoned hikers alike. The presence of educational signage about local flora adds an informative dimension to the hiking experience.3. Comprehensive FacilitiesThe park is equipped with facilities that enhance visitor comfort. Clean restrooms, showers, and rest areas with benches and swings are strategically located throughout the park. A small kiosk near the entrance offers refreshments, snacks, and souvenirs, with proceeds supporting park maintenance. These amenities ensure that visitors can enjoy their time in the park without inconvenience.4. Engaging Community InitiativesBeyond its natural allure, Taman Tugu serves as a hub for community engagement. Regularly scheduled activities, such as guided walks and educational programs, foster a sense of community and promote environmental awareness. These initiatives, often held at the park's Forest House, provide opportunities for visitors to connect with nature and each other.5.
